Unveiling the Versatility of Cotton Duck

Cotton duck fabric presents an exceptional solution, particularly when considering curtains. Its tightly woven construction gives it exceptional strength and resilience, making it significantly more durable than standard cotton. This translates to window coverings that can withstand daily wear and tear, resist fading, and maintain their shape for years to come.

Why Choose Cotton Duck Curtains?

The advantages of opting for cotton duck curtains extend beyond their longevity. Its inherent properties lend themselves well to creating visually appealing and functional window treatments.

  • Exceptional Durability: Cotton duck’s tight weave ensures it can withstand the rigors of daily life, resisting snags, tears, and fading.
  • Light Control: Depending on the weight and color, cotton duck curtains can effectively filter or block out light, providing optimal privacy and creating a comfortable atmosphere.
  • Versatile Style: Its plain weave lends itself to various decorating styles, from classic to contemporary. They can be easily dyed, printed, or embellished to match your specific aesthetic.
  • Energy Efficiency: Heavier cotton duck can help insulate your windows, reducing heat loss in the winter and keeping your home cooler in the summer, potentially lowering energy bills.

Selecting the Right Cotton Duck for Your Curtains

Not all cotton duck is created equal. Consider these factors when choosing the right fabric for your project:

  • Weight: Lighter-weight cotton duck is ideal for sheer or semi-sheer curtains, while heavier weights offer better light blocking and insulation.
  • Weave: Different weaves, such as plain weave or canvas, affect the fabric's texture and durability.
  • Color and Finish: Choose colors and finishes that complement your existing decor and provide the desired level of light control and privacy.

Caring for Your Cotton Duck Curtains

Proper care is essential to ensure the longevity of your cotton duck curtains. Most can be machine-washed on a gentle cycle and tumble-dried on low. However, always refer to the manufacturer's care instructions to avoid shrinkage or damage. Regular vacuuming or dusting can also help keep them looking their best.

Considerations When Selecting Cotton Duck

Choosing the right cotton duck involves more than just picking a color. Here are a few key factors to keep in mind:

  • Weight Matters: Lighter weights are ideal for creating sheer or semi-sheer curtains that allow natural light to filter through. Heavier weights offer superior light blocking and insulation.
  • Weave Variations: Different weaves, such as plain weave or canvas, affect the fabric's texture, drape, and overall aesthetic.
  • Finish and Treatment: Consider whether you want a pre-shrunk, stain-resistant, or water-repellent finish.
  • Colorfastness: Ensure that the chosen fabric is colorfast to prevent fading or bleeding, especially if it will be exposed to direct sunlight.

Q: What exactly is cotton duck fabric, and why is it good for curtains?

A: Cotton duck is a tightly woven, plain weave fabric known for its exceptional durability and strength. This makes it ideal for curtains because it can withstand daily wear and tear, resist fading, and maintain its shape for years, unlike more delicate fabrics.

Q: Are cotton duck curtains suitable for blocking out light completely?

A: The light-blocking capabilities of cotton duck curtains depend on the weight and color of the fabric. Heavier, darker-colored cotton duck will block out significantly more light than lighter, thinner options. You can also add a blackout lining to cotton duck curtains for complete light blockage.

Q: How do I clean and care for my cotton duck curtains?

A: Most cotton duck curtains can be machine-washed on a gentle cycle with cold water and tumble-dried on low. However, always refer to the manufacturer's care instructions to avoid shrinkage or damage. Regular vacuuming or dusting can also help keep your cotton duck curtains looking their best.

Q: Are there different weights of cotton duck fabric for curtains, and how do I choose the right one?

A: Yes, cotton duck comes in various weights, typically measured in ounces per square yard. Lighter-weight cotton duck is suitable for sheer or semi-sheer curtains, while heavier weights offer better light blocking, insulation, and a more substantial drape. Consider your desired level of light control, privacy, and the overall aesthetic you're aiming for when choosing the weight of your cotton duck curtains.
